Yemen’s Ansar Allah (Houthi) militia has the potential to focus on vessels within the Mediterranean Sea, a senior Pentagon official has confirmed.The official certified their remarks, saying the US has no proof of the Houthis really trying an assault within the Mediterranean – which is located 2,000 km or extra from militia-controlled areas of northwest Yemen, so far.The Pentagon’s evaluation stands in stark distinction with what the Houthis themselves are saying, and with what regional international locations are doing, amid the militia’s ongoing partial maritime blockade – which Ansar Allah says is its approach of exhibiting solidarity with Palestinians amid Israel’s offensive in Gaza.Conventional US allies within the Gulf area, as soon as concerned in a large-scale, years-long warfare in opposition to the Houthis themselves, have shied away from committing themselves in opposition to the militia this time round, with regional energy participant Saudi Arabia limiting airspace to US warplanes looking for bases from which to assault targets inside Yemen, and as a substitute on the lookout for a diplomatic finish to their battle with the Houthis.The Houthis have spent weeks warning about their readiness to increase their blockade of the Pink and Arabian Seas to the Mediterranean to focus on any and all Israel-bound ships, however have but to comply with by with the risk.The Yemeni militia is thought to have entry to an array of largely Soviet-era ballistic, anti-ship and air protection missiles, which they’ve upgraded and used to impact to focus on every little thing from service provider ships and warships to enemy air targets. The longest-range weapons embrace the Burkan (lit. ‘Volcano’) collection of long-range ballistic missiles (estimated most vary 1,200 km+) and the Tufan (lit. ‘Flood’ or ‘Storm’) with an estimated vary of as much as 1,950 km.On high of which can be the Houthis’ long-range strike drones, together with the Samad – which Western observers estimate have a spread of as much as 1,800 km.Houthis Don’t Concern the ReaperThe Houthis even have a widely known penchant for flouting the facility of bigger, wealthier and extra technically subtle adversaries, saying Tuesday that they’d shot down one other $32 million MQ-9 reaper drone over Yemen’s air house. The incident is second time in lower than every week, and not less than the fifth time for the reason that Pink Sea escalation final fault, that the militia has destroyed the superior piece of US UAV {hardware}.“The Air Protection Forces of the Yemeni Armed Forces shot down an American unmanned aerial car MQ-9 Reaper whereas it was finishing up hostile missions within the airspace of Al Bayda Governorate,” Houthi army spokesman Yahya Sare’e mentioned in a press release. “The [UAV] was focused with a domestically made surface-to-air missile,” he added.The US army acknowledged reviews on the Reaper’s destruction, however didn’t instantly touch upon the veracity of the Houthis’ claims.The Houthis consequently revealed footage exhibiting a Reaper drone within the crosshairs of an infrared digital camera, in addition to footage of an air protection missile being launched within the drone’s route at the hours of darkness, adopted by the UAV’s destruction in a large fireball.
